Services interface
表示服務的介面。
方法
方法詳細資料
createOrUpdate(string, string, string, ServiceResource, ServicesCreateOrUpdateOptionalParams)
同步建立新的服務或更新現有的服務。
function createOrUpdate(resourceGroupName: string, serviceTopologyName: string, serviceName: string, serviceInfo: ServiceResource, options?: ServicesCreateOrUpdateOptionalParams): Promise<ServiceResource>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- serviceTopologyName
-
string
服務拓撲的名稱。
- serviceName
-
string
服務資源的名稱。
- serviceInfo
- ServiceResource
服務物件
選項參數。
傳回
Promise<ServiceResource>
delete(string, string, string, ServicesDeleteOptionalParams)
刪除服務。
function delete(resourceGroupName: string, serviceTopologyName: string, serviceName: string, options?: ServicesDeleteOptionalParams): Promise<void>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- serviceTopologyName
-
string
服務拓撲的名稱。
- serviceName
-
string
服務資源的名稱。
- options
- ServicesDeleteOptionalParams
選項參數。
傳回
Promise<void>
get(string, string, string, ServicesGetOptionalParams)
取得服務。
function get(resourceGroupName: string, serviceTopologyName: string, serviceName: string, options?: ServicesGetOptionalParams): Promise<ServiceResource>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- serviceTopologyName
-
string
服務拓撲的名稱。
- serviceName
-
string
服務資源的名稱。
- options
- ServicesGetOptionalParams
選項參數。
傳回
Promise<ServiceResource>
list(string, string, ServicesListOptionalParams)
列出服務拓撲中的服務。
function list(resourceGroupName: string, serviceTopologyName: string, options?: ServicesListOptionalParams): Promise<ServicesListResponse>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- serviceTopologyName
-
string
服務拓撲的名稱。
- options
- ServicesListOptionalParams
選項參數。
傳回
Promise<ServicesListResponse>